EC Rasheda wants RCC polls to be ideal

Election Commissioner Rasheda Sultana on Friday said that Election Commission wants to present Rajshahi City Corporation (RCC) polls as an ideal election. 

“There is no alternative to holding free and fair elections. We want to highlight the Rajshahi City Corporation election as an ideal one,” she said while addressing a view exchange meeting with the presiding officers of the RCC election as a chief guest.

“You will take the voters to the centre following the rules. Do not influence voters in any unethical way. Let them give their votes,” she told the presiding officers.

She also urged the presiding officers not to be impatient with the voters and tough situation during the polls.

The election commissioner said that candidature for the election of RCC will be cancelled if anyone violates the code of conduct.

"Election Commission will take stern action against the violators of the election code of conducts," she warned.

She urged the voters to go to the polling centre in due time to exercise their rights of franchise. 

While responding to reporters, Rasheda Sultana said that the boycott of the election of the mayoral candidate of the Islamic Andolan Bangladesh will not have any effect.

Three candidates, including RCC former Mayor AHM Khairuzzaman Liton, are now in the election race for the mayoral post, while 111 for councilors in 30 wards.

There are 3,51,982 voters to exercise their right of franchise in EVMs in 155 polling centres in 30 wards from 8am to 4pm scheduled to be held on June 21.
